How to check vastu of a plot before buying. Shape, facing, corner analysis.
Buying a plot is the first and most important step in building a home. The shape, direction, and location of the land directly influence how your future house will be planned and how efficiently the space can be used. According to Vastu Shastra, a well-chosen plot creates a strong foundation for a balanced, comfortable, and harmonious home.
However, beyond traditional beliefs, practical site selection is equally important. Factors such as road access, sunlight, drainage, soil condition, and surrounding environment play a major role in determining whether a plot is suitable for construction.

A square-shaped plot is considered balanced and easy to plan. It allows symmetrical design and efficient space utilisation.

Corner plots are popular in modern housing layouts due to better openness and ventilation.
Corner plots are often preferred for villas and independent homes.

Soil condition affects construction strength and foundation planning.
A good plot should have:
A soil test is always recommended before construction.
